On 08-Mar-24 12:21, John Scott wrote: Some DX software seems to want to use the DXCC Country Number. Is the Country Number available as a field to be exported from a DX4WIN log? --John, K8YC Yes, it's in the ADIF file when you export. ADIF uses the number for countries as a standard to eliminate the DXCC label confusion between different programs. Dear Jim: The ADIF crew has decided to assign our own numbers. We did this because the ARRL assigns the numbers well after the country becomes valid. So use the wrong numbers posted at the ADIF site. Currently, the ARRL does not want these numbers from us for anything. But I will update the site to show the official ARRL number, so in case they ever want it we can easily export their number in a separate field. When exchanging files using ADIF, there is a field identified dxcc which is a number to represent the country. Two related questions: Where can the master list be found? How does one add this info to DX4Win when creating/adding a new country? Looking at the ADIF export file of my DX4Win log, all the countries I've added since purchasing DX4Win do not have an entry for dxcc. Thus, when imported into another program, the receiving program has no idea where the QSO goes, or how to count/credit it, etc. This is probably old news to most of you, but I've just run across it, and I cannot find any references to the solution.
